This legislative proposal, titled the "Protecting Americans' Health Care Act of 2026," is designed to repeal certain Medicaid-related provisions from a prior reconciliation act, specifically Public Law 119-21. It targets chapter 1 of subtitle B of title VII of that act, which contained amendments affecting the Medicaid program. The bill's primary effect is to nullify these specific changes, thereby restoring any laws that were previously amended by the repealed chapter. This means that the legal landscape concerning those Medicaid provisions would revert to its state before the enactment of Public Law 119-21. Ultimately, the bill seeks to reverse recent legislative alterations to Medicaid.
